It's really nice and some people I've read have been frustrated with the touchpad, but it's actually not hard to replace, you have a hair dryer, you can rent one from Home Depot or just buy one, I have one before bought a few months ago. here for about $30. I heated the front of the touchpad by running the heat gun left and right across the pad until it was fairly hot but melted and removed the chip with a blade but they provided a pick to remove it. After removing it, I quickly taped it to the matte black touchpad and then warmed it up a bit on the front and it works great. However, it was very frustrating to break the controller that far, but if you follow the guides it becomes more tiring than anything. The second thing isn't a shell error, but I included it for reference. I had an old broken PS4 remote on which I decided to convert the buttons to dual purpose white buttons. Turns out the PS4 buttons have slightly different ends where the button snaps, they all have latches so I had to remove a latch from two buttons which I removed with a small pair of pliers where needed, to fit properly. The o button sticks out tall, as the o on the doublesense is actually curved to match the remote's dimensions. Although it's not a problem for me. A bigger issue was that the PS4 remote option and share button are attached to the motherboard while on the PS5 they are more your traditional buttons so I had to replace the buttons for the PS5 and wait for them to arrive, before I could finish this. I didn't want to use the white keys. After that, the rest was a breeze.
